You should not have to do anything - simply plug in the Device. Calibre already knows what formats each device supports and will only send to the device formats it can support. If a suitable format is not already present you will be asked if Calibre should do a conversion when you try to use the Send to a device command. That does (of course) assume that the books in question are DRM free and therefore not locked to a specific device.
